Nerman Museum of Contemporary Art

Impact

The mission of the Nerman Museum of Contemporary Art is to be an interdisciplinary academic resource for students and faculty, and a cultural center for exhibiting, interpreting, collecting and preserving works of contemporary art in a wide range of media.

Volunteer opportunities include working with museum staff to facilitate informal learning and assisting with educational programs. Visitor service assistants provide customer service at the information desk during daily activities, special events and programs. Children’s class assistants provide childcare and teaching services as they learn hands-on about art museum education. Docent volunteers complete a comprehensive training program and lead interactive art appreciation tours for school, college and community groups.
